Trypanosoma cruzi: quantification and analysis of the infectivity of cloned stocks
Abstract
The infection of bovine embryo skin and muscle cells by trypomastigotes of four Trypanosoma cruzi clones (CA-I/71, /72, Miranda/76, /80) was quantified. Stable and reproducible intra-isolate differences were observed; an almost 70-fold difference in infectivity occurred between clones. The CA-I/71 clone was not susceptible to N-acetyl-D-glucosamine at a concentration that inhibits the infection of vertebrate cells by Ernestina and Y-strain parasites. Eight other monosaccharides that are common constituents of vertebrate cell surface glycoproteins also failed to inhibit the infection of vertebrate cells by the CA-I/71 clone.
